深入浅出autocad.net二次开发由李冠亿编著而成,是一本关于AutoCAD.NET二次开发方面的书籍。AutoCAD以普及的DWG文件格式,完善的图形绘制功能及强大的图形编辑处理功能在各行业计算机辅助设计中发挥这举足轻重的作用。随其进行二次开发可以继承其强大的图形数据处理接口,根据更深层次的需求扩展其绘图功能,以更深层次,高精度,高效率地进行计算机辅助设计。小编分享的这本深入浅出AutoCAD.NET二次开发从程序设计及数据库等软件开发基础知识入手,在详细介绍AutoCAD开发原理、开发环境、开发接口及基本功能的实现的同时,给出了丰富的实例。深入浅出AutoCAD.NET二次开发还在对各种开发方式的技术研究的基础上,对未来软件的开发模式、开发方向作了探讨。深入浅出autocad.net二次开发总共六章,第一章概述主要介绍AutoCAD软件的功能用途以及开发方式,第二章AutoCAD操作应用简单介绍AutoCAD软件的操作及应用,第三章程序设计基础主要介绍程序设计的基础知识,第四章数据库基础主要介绍数据库相关的基础知识,第五章等等。如果您想了解更多,请下载阅读。深入浅出AutoCAD.NET二次开发适合研发工程师作为工作参考书,也适合初学者作为入门读物学习。
小编温馨提示:对autocad.net二次开发感兴趣并想深入学习的朋友欢迎来3322下载站免费下载并阅读。
简介:
出版社: 中国建筑工业出版社
ISBN:9787112140190
版次:1
商品编码:11016589
包装:平装
开本:16开
出版时间:2012-05-01
用纸:胶版纸
页数:470
字数:745000
正文语种:中文
目录:
第1章 概述
1.1 AutoCAD功能特点
1.2 AutoCAD二次开发的意义及内容
1.3 AutoCAD二次开发方式
1.3.1 ADS
1.3.2 0bjectARXObjectDBX
1.3.3 AutoLISPVisual LISP
1.3.4 VBAAutoCADActiveX Automation(COM)1.3.5 AutoCAD.NET
1.4 开发方式对比
第2章 AutcCAD操作应用
2.1 基本界面
2.2 基本功能
2.2.1 绘图
2.2.2 标注
2.2.3 编辑
2.2.4 参数化
第3章 程序设计基础
3.1.NET简介
3.2 C#简介
3.2.1 开发环境
3.2.2 关键字
3.2.3 运算符、表达式
3.2.4 数据类型
3.2.5 基本语句
3.3 C++CLI简介
3.3.1 项目配置
3.3.2 数据类型
3.4 数据结构
3.4.1 线性结构
3.4.2 非线性结构
3.4.3 排序
3.4.4 查找
3.5 算法
第4章 数据库基础
4.1 数据模型
4.2 关系型数据库
4.2.1 二维表4.2.2 关系代数
4.3 SQL语言
4.4 数据库设计
4.5 DwG数据库
第5章 AutCAD.NET二次开发
5.1 AutoCAD.NET二次开发环境及配置
5.1.1 项目配置
5.1.2 编译、调试
5.1.3 程序部署
5.1.4 混合开发
5.2 AutoCAD.NETAPI
5.2.1 Autodesk.AutoCAD.ApplicationServices(应用程序服务)
5.2.2 Autodesk.AutoCAD.DatabaseServices(数据库服务)
5.2.3 Autodesk.AutoCAD.EditorInput(用户交互)
5.2.4 Autodesk.AutoCAD.Geometry(几何)
5.2.5 Autodesk.AutoCAD.BoundaryRepresentation(边界表示)
5.2.6 Autodesk.AutoCAD.Runtime(运行时)
5.2.7 Autodesk.AutoCAD.Windows、Autodesk.Windows(窗体界面)
第6章 开发实例
6.1 数据库
6.1.1 添加块定义
6.1.2 添加实体到模型空间
6.1.3 添加、删除图层
6.1.4 添加对象到命名对象词典
6.1.5 写块克隆
6.1.6 设置当前视图
6.1.7 自定义数据库对象
6.2 实体对象
6.2.1 创建简单实体
6.2.2 创建三维实体
6.2.3 添加普通图块
6.2.4 添加带属性的块
6.2.5 实体变形
6.2.6 扩展数据
6.2.7 注释比例
6.2.8 改变显示次序
6.2.9 驱动动态块
6.2.10 添加实体到组
6.2.11 实体边界
6.2.12 获取子实体GSMarker(图形系统标记)
6.2.13 自定义实体
6.3 用户交互
6.3.1 输出消息
6.3.2 输人数据
6.3.3 自定义用户界面
6.3.4 面板
6.3.5 带式菜单
6.3.6 快捷菜单
6.4 事件
6.4.1 对象删除事件
6.4.2 文档双击事件
6.5 即时绘图
6.5.1 直线即时绘图
6.5.2 多段线即时绘图
6.6 规则重定义
6.6.1 显示重定义
6.6.2 夹点重定义
6.7 数据处理
6.7.1 写:Excel文件
6.7.2 LINQ数据检索
6.8 混合开发
6.8.1 AutoCAD.NET调用0bjectARX程序
6.8.2 AutoCAD.NET调用AutoCADActiveX组件
6.8.3 AutoCAD.NET与AutoIAsp相互调用
6.9 程序部署
6.9.1 注册表部署
6.9.2 配置文件部署
6.10 Windows程序与AutoCAD应用程序交互
附录
附录A:AutotCAD版本对应的注册表信息
附录B:ObjectARX库与AutoCAD.NET程序集对应关系
附录C:AutoCAD常用操作快捷键
附录D:AutokCAD系统变量
附录E:命名规范
参考文献
特别备注:
1.深入浅出autocad.net二次开发来源于网络,仅用于分享知识,学习和交流!请下载完在24小时内删除。
2.深入浅出autocad.net二次开发禁用于商业用途!如果您喜欢《深入浅出autocad.net二次开发》,请购买正版,谢谢合作。
3.爱学习,请到学次元软件站查找资源自行下载!
下载说明:
方法一:
1、下载并解压,得出pdf文件
2、如果打不开本文件,别着急,这时候请务必在学次元软件站选择一款阅读器下载哦
3、安装后,再打开解压得出的pdf文件
4、以上都完成后,接下来双击进行阅读就可以啦,朋友们开启你们的阅读之旅吧。
方法二:
1、可以在手机里下载学次元软件站中的阅读器和百度网盘
2、接下来直接将pdf传输到百度网盘
3、用阅读器打开即可阅读